Setting Up Elementor for WooCommerce Product Editing
Before diving in, ensure you have both WooCommerce and Elementor (free version) installed and activated on your WordPress website. If not, you can install them through your WordPress dashboard under “Plugins.”
Step 1: Accessing the Elementor Editor
Navigate to one of your WooCommerce product pages. You should see a button that says “Edit with Elementor” – click it! This will launch the Elementor editor.

Editing Existing Sections
Most likely, your page already has sections for product images, descriptions, and add-to-cart buttons. Elementor lets you easily drag and drop these elements to rearrange them, or even delete sections you don’t need.

Example: Adding a Testimonial Section
Let’s say you want to add a testimonial section below your product description. Follow these steps:
1. Click the “+” icon to add a new section.
2. Choose a suitable layout (e.g., a single column).
3. Add a “Testimonial Carousel” widget to this section.
4. Customize the widget with your testimonials.
